What is Medication Plan

The Medication Administration Plan is a medical consent form used by parents or guardians to authorize school personnel to administer medication to their child during school hours.

What is the Medication Administration Plan?

The Medication Administration Plan is a critical document in school health services, serving to authorize school personnel to administer medication to children. This form is essential for parents and guardians, providing clarity on medication details, potential allergies, and any specific administration instructions required for the child's safety.
Included in the Medication Administration Plan are important sections that stipulate medication dosage, frequency, and any necessary emergency protocols. Understanding the purpose and importance of this plan is vital for both families and school staff to ensure the well-being of students.

Why is the Medication Administration Plan Essential?

This plan is crucial for ensuring safe medication administration in schools. The Medication Administration Plan helps facilitate communication between parents, school nurses, and education staff, ensuring that every student receives the proper treatment as prescribed.
Parental consent is a cornerstone of this process, making it necessary for parents or guardians to complete the Medication Administration Plan. The school nurse plays a pivotal role in overseeing the execution of this plan, ensuring adherence to medical instructions.

Who Needs the Medication Administration Plan?

The Medication Administration Plan must be completed by particular roles to ensure effective medication management. Primarily, parents or guardians are responsible for initiating this process, while the school nurse validates the information provided.
In some cases, students may also be encouraged to participate, especially if they are capable of understanding their medication needs.
